About Lu Shi
Lu Shi is a scholar working on Geophysics, Finance, Physiology, General Health Professions and Artificial Intelligence, having authored 35 papers that have together received 286 ind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(9 papers), Healthcare Systems and Reforms (8 papers), Geochemistry and Geologic Mapping (5 papers), High-pressure geophysics and materials (5 papers), earthquake and tectonic studies (4 papers), Healthcare Policy and Management (3 papers), Global Maternal and Child Health (3 papers) and Smoking Behavior and Cessation (2 papers). The work is most often cited by research in Geophysics (121 citations), Finance (54 citations), Geochemistry and Petrology (14 citations), Artificial Intelligence (75 citations) and Geology (10 citations). Lu Shi has collaborated with scholars based in United States, China and Canada. Frequent co-authors include Donglan Zhang, Changqing Zheng, Willie Leung, Feng Gao, Xuechun Xu, Yuan Gao, Juan Li, Lingling Zhang, Jeff Luck and Juan Li. Their work appears in journals such as Journal of Physical Activity and Health, Journal of Asian Earth Sciences, Journal of Asthma, Geological Journal and BMC Family Practice.
